Powermac G5 screen shaking

This sounds possibly like a power related issue. If you are using a simple power strip to plug into, consider replacing it with an Uninterruptible Power Supply (aka Battery Backup, UPS). AC power related issues can cause screen waviness or shaking. Be sure to obtain the proper capacity unit for your needs. These units are rated in Volt AMPS and come in sizes from 300VA to 1500VA in the consumer product line. APC, Belkin, Triplite, CyberPower are some popular brands. The VA capacity to choose should be considered over price alone. Buying the cheapest one vs the right capacity can result in not having a unit capable of protecting your devices plugged into it. Understand these have 2 primary functions, 1. surge-protection 2. battery backup during a power related problemThere are 2 different banks of receptacles on these units. 1. Some for surge protection AND battery backup2. Some for surge protection ONLYYour computer would be plugged into the surge AND battery backup receptacles. When a power related incident occurs, the unit quickly switches the devices plugged into these receptacles off of AC power to the batteries, until the power issue is resolved. The time on battery is limited based on the VA capacity mentioned earlier in this solution. So buying the largest VA capacity unit you can afford will simply give you more available time on battery before the batteries are exhausted and must be recharged. On the other hand buying the smallest VA unit could result in an immediate and unexpected shut down of the computer if a power related issue occurs and the battery backup cannot handle the devices plugged into it. NEVER use these units for battery backup of Laser Printers or other high curent devices. These can destroy the battery backup.I hope this helps with your screen issue.

My apple g5 question mark

Hi Ruben The ? means that the computer cannot find a valid start-up folder.You need to insert your installation CD/DVD and restart the computer.After a while it will start up from the CD.after selecting the language you wish to use, go up to the menus and find Disk utility.Run it and tell it to repair the disk.If it fails you may have to reinstall your system (do the archive & Install option)If that fails then you probably have a failed HD

My isight g 5 will not start up, have the cover

If your cover is off the Mac tower, it won't start, but the fans run really fast and the red light comes on. The plastic cover needs to be in place so that air flows the way apple wants to avoid overheating. The metal cover may also need to be in place as well.

How to get to BIOS on Apple Powermac G5

There is no Bios on Mac OS, but there is Open Firmware on Macs.You can get into OpenFirmware using this key sequence: CMD-OPT-O-F

Install SSE2 enabled processors

Where is the question? If you mean that you want to put CPUs with SSE2 into a PowerMac, you are out of luck. SSE is an x86 instruction set, not PPC.
